The lymph vessels carry lymph from the tissues through the lymph nodes where lymphocytes neutralize or kill and macrophages consume pathogens then deliver the cleansed fluid to the blood. The lymph vessels also called lymphatics are similar in structure to the capillaries and veins of the cardiovascular system but have thinner walls.
